
MySQL,作为开源数据库管理系统中的佼佼者,凭借其高可靠性、高性能和易用性,在全球范围内拥有庞大的用户基础
而为了不断优化数据库连接体验,提升数据处理能力,MySQL驱动程序的更新迭代显得尤为重要
其中,MySQL驱动8.0.12版本的出现,无疑为数据库连接领域带来了一场革命性的变革
本文将深入探讨MySQL驱动8.0.12的主要特性、性能提升、安全性增强以及对企业应用的影响,以期为您揭示这一版本背后的重大意义
一、MySQL驱动8.0.12:核心特性的革新 MySQL驱动8.0.12作为MySQL Connector/J系列的一个重要里程碑,不仅在兼容性、性能上实现了质的飞跃,还引入了一系列创新功能,极大地丰富了开发者的工具箱
1.增强的兼容性:该版本全面支持MySQL Server 8.0的所有新特性,包括但不限于窗口函数、公共表表达式(CTE)、JSON表函数等,使得开发者能够充分利用MySQL Server的最新功能,构建更加复杂且高效的数据处理逻辑
同时,它也向后兼容旧版本的MySQL Server,确保了平滑升级和广泛适用性
2.性能优化:MySQL驱动8.0.12在底层架构上进行了深度优化,通过改进连接池管理、优化SQL执行路径等方式,显著提升了数据访问速度
特别是针对大数据量查询和并发访问场景,该版本表现出色,有效降低了延迟,提高了吞吐量,为高性能应用提供了坚实的基础
3.新API与功能扩展:为了满足日益增长的多样化需求,MySQL驱动8.0.12引入了新的API接口,如异步执行能力、连接健康检查机制等,使得开发者能够更灵活地管理数据库连接,提升应用的响应速度和稳定性
此外,对SSL/TLS连接的支持也得到了加强,确保了数据传输的安全性
二、性能提升:速度与效率的双重飞跃 在性能优化方面,MySQL驱动8.0.12采取了多项创新措施,旨在为用户提供极致的数据访问体验
-连接池优化:通过智能的连接池管理策略,该版本实现了连接的快速复用和高效释放,减少了资源开销和连接建立时间
同时,新增的健康检查功能能够及时发现并替换无效连接,确保连接池始终处于最佳状态
-SQL执行优化:MySQL驱动8.0.12对SQL语句的解析和执行路径进行了深度优化,利用更先进的查询优化器算法,有效减少了不必要的IO操作和CPU消耗
特别是对于复杂查询和大数据集,这种优化带来了显著的性能提升
-异步处理能力:引入异步API是8.0.12版本的另一大亮点
通过支持非阻塞IO操作,开发者可以轻松构建高并发、低延迟的应用,这对于实时数据处理和在线服务尤为重要
三、安全性增强:守护数据安全的坚固防线 在数据泄露风险日益加剧的今天,安全性成为数据库连接不可忽视的一环
MySQL驱动8.0.12在安全性方面做出了全面升级
-SSL/TLS加密:该版本强化了SSL/TLS协议的支持,提供了更加严格的数据传输加密机制,有效防止数据在传输过程中被窃取或篡改
同时,简化了SSL配置的复杂度,使得开发者能够更容易地启用安全连接
-身份验证机制:MySQL驱动8.0.12支持多种身份验证方法,包括缓存的SHA-2密码插件,提高了账户管理的灵活性和安全性
此外,通过增强对密码策略的管理,帮助用户建立更加健壮的认证体系
-敏感信息处理:在处理敏感信息时,该版本采取了一系列措施,如自动屏蔽日志中的敏感数据、增强错误信息的匿名化处理等,有效降低了信息泄露的风险
四、对企业应用的影响:开启数字化转型新篇章 MySQL驱动8.0.12的推出,不仅是对数据库连接技术的一次重大升级,更是企业加速数字化转型的重要推手
-提升业务敏捷性:通过提升数据库访问速度和并发处理能力,企业能够更快地响应市场需求,缩短产品开发周期,提升业务敏捷性
-降低运维成本:优化后的连接池管理和健康检查机制,减少了数据库连接故障率,降低了运维团队的工作负担和成本
-增强数据安全性:全面的安全升级,为企业数据提供了坚实的保护屏障,增强了用户对数据隐私的信任,为业务合规性提供了有力支持
-促进技术创新:新API和功能的引入,激发了开发者的创造力,鼓励企业探索更多基于大数据和人工智能的创新应用,推动业务模式的创新升级
总之,MySQL驱动8.0.12以其卓越的性能、强大的安全性和灵活的功能扩展,重新定义了数据库连接的标准,为企业数字化转型注入了新的活力
无论是对于追求极致性能的大数据应用,还是对于注重安全合规的金融、医疗行业,MySQL驱动8.0.12都是不可或缺的基石
随着技术的不断进步和应用场景的不断拓展,我们有理由相信,MySQL驱动将继续引领数据库连接技术的发展潮流,为企业创造更大的价值
Skynet与MySQL协议深度解析
MySQL非空值处理技巧大揭秘
MySQL驱动8.0.12:性能升级全解析
MySQL是否支持SPARQL查询
MySQL中文校对:优化数据库查询的必备技巧
MySQL查询指定日期区间技巧
MySQL实用技巧:高效输出信息指南
Skynet与MySQL协议深度解析
MySQL非空值处理技巧大揭秘
MySQL是否支持SPARQL查询
MySQL中文校对:优化数据库查询的必备技巧
MySQL查询指定日期区间技巧
MySQL实用技巧:高效输出信息指南
Linux下用CMake安装MySQL指南
MySQL添加数据库列的实用指南
MySQL重装后密码错误解决指南
MySQL存储过程:高效插入对象数据技巧解析
MySQL分组统计记录数技巧
MySQL分片与分表实战指南